从零开始学CPLD和Verilog.HDL编程技术》是李建清先生的一本专著,旨在帮助初学者全面掌握复杂可编程逻辑器件(CPLD)和硬件描述语言Verilog HDL的编程技术。这本书深入浅出地介绍了CPLD的基本原理、设计流程以及Verilog HDL的基本语法和设计技巧,对于想要从事数字电路设计或嵌入式系统开发的人来说是一本不可多得的入门教程。 CPLD,全称为Complex Programmable Logic Device,是一种可编程的逻辑器件,其内部由多个可编程逻辑宏单元组成,能够实现较为复杂的数字逻辑功能。CPLD常用于系统级的集成,提供快速的原型验证和灵活的设计修改。在学习CPLD的过程中,你需要了解它的结构,包括输入/输出引脚、配置存储器、可编程互联矩阵和宏单元等组成部分,以及如何通过开发工具进行配置和编程。 Verilog HDL,全称Hardware Description Language,是一种硬件描述语言,它允许设计师以接近自然语言的方式描述数字系统的结构和行为。Verilog HDL广泛应用于数字电路设计、系统仿真、FPGA和CPLD的开发。学习Verilog HDL,你需要掌握其基本语法规则,如数据类型、操作符、进程(always块)、模块声明、实例化等,并学会如何用Verilog描述各种数字逻辑电路,如组合逻辑电路、时序逻辑电路、状态机等。 书中可能涵盖了以下知识点: 1. CPLD的基本概念:CPLD的工作原理、优势与应用领域。 2. CPLD设计流程:需求分析、逻辑设计、逻辑综合、布局布线、配置及验证。 3. Verilog HDL基础:变量、运算符、表达式、结构体声明、时序控制语句等。 4. Verilog HDL设计实践:如何用Verilog描述门级电路、组合逻辑、时序逻辑、触发器、计数器、寄存器、状态机等。 5. CPLD开发工具:使用Xilinx的ISE、Altera的Quartus II等工具进行设计、仿真、编译和下载。 6. 实例解析:通过实际案例讲解CPLD和Verilog HDL的应用,如接口控制、信号处理等。 7. 设计优化:如何提高CPLD的设计效率和资源利用率,减少功耗和延迟。 通过本书的学习,读者可以逐步掌握CPLD和Verilog HDL的核心技能,为进入数字电路设计领域打下坚实的基础。无论是对电子工程专业学生还是对数字电路感兴趣的业余爱好者,这本书都将提供宝贵的指导。在实践中不断练习和理解这些知识,你将能自如地运用CPLD和Verilog HDL进行复杂的数字系统设计。
2026-03-27 22:44:07 31.64MB cpld
1
"从零开始学数控编程与操作" 数控技术是现代制造业中不可或缺的一项技术,它实现了机械加工的高度自动化和精密化,提高了生产效率和质量,同时也为其他领域提供了广泛的应用。数控技术可以用于机械加工、模具制造、装配和维修、机器人与自动化等多个方面。 数控编程与操作是现代制造业中不可或缺的一项技术,它推动了制造业的升级转型,促进了经济的发展和社会的进步。数控编程与操作的基本流程包括分析加工对象和图纸、选择合适的数控机床、确定加工工艺、编写数控程序、检验与调试、操作数控机床等几个步骤。 数控编程中需要用到各种基本符号和指令,例如G指令、M指令等,这些符号和指令用于描述工件的形状和加工过程。掌握这些基本符号和指令是学习数控编程的基石。 单位和坐标系是数控编程中的重要概念,掌握单位和坐标系的换算关系是学习数控编程的关键。数控机床的坐标系统包括X、Y、Z三个坐标轴,用于描述工件的位置和姿态。掌握不同单位之间的换算关系也是学习数控编程的重要内容。 数控编程与操作是现代制造业中不可或缺的一项技术,它推动了制造业的升级转型,促进了经济的发展和社会的进步。掌握数控编程与操作的技术和知识是现代制造业中的重要组成部分。 数控技术的应用领域非常广泛,包括机械加工、模具制造、装配和维修、机器人与自动化等多个方面。在智能制造领域,数控技术是实现智能制造的重要手段之一。在高端装备制造领域,数控技术是制造高端装备的关键技术之一。此外,在航空航天、汽车制造、医疗器械等领域,数控技术也得到了广泛应用。 在数控编程中,掌握基本符号和指令是学习数控编程的基石。G指令、M指令等符号和指令用于描述工件的形状和加工过程。掌握这些符号和指令是学习数控编程的关键。同时,掌握单位和坐标系的换算关系也是学习数控编程的重要内容。 数控编程与操作是现代制造业中不可或缺的一项技术,它推动了制造业的升级转型,促进了经济的发展和社会的进步。掌握数控编程与操作的技术和知识是现代制造业中的重要组成部分。
2024-12-02 20:44:43 19KB
1
《OpenStack从零开始学》
2024-06-14 14:04:50 210.38MB OpenStack
1
键盘工作原理还是使用都是比较简单的。下面是4×4的阵列键盘,行分别接P3.0-P3.3,列接P3.4-P3.7,没有接电源。
1
随书光盘,仅供学习用,版权所有归书籍出版社,同意的下
2024-03-08 16:37:04 4.06MB 从零开始学
1
从零开始学ida1.pdf
2024-02-26 11:50:15 142.4MB
1
WORDVBA编程从零开始学VBA.pdf
2024-02-15 00:16:12 10MB
1
想自学电气基础的绝对值得一看,我也正在学习,和大家分享一下
2023-11-07 14:35:19 31.71MB 电气控制
1
单片机c语言学习 单片机c语言入门 单片机c语言教程
2023-11-01 09:29:16 31.94MB 单片机c语言
1
本书已经做好目录标签,方便用户阅读。严格按照C#语言标准,全面、系统、浅入深出地阐述了C#语言的基本概念、语法以及C#语言开发工具VisualStudio2008的使用。《从零开始学C#》主要内容包括数据类型、表达式、运算符、流程控制语句、数组和集合、属性和方法、结构和类、处理异常、VisualStudio2008关于Winform编程中常用组件的使用、C#对文件和流的操作、WPF、GDI十图形图像技术、简单的网络编程、注册表技术、对线程的操作以及Windows应用程序打包方法等。 《从零开始学C#》概念清楚、叙述详细、内容新颖实用、实例典型、步骤清晰明了。《从零开始学C#》中的每一个实例均经过细心调试,并给出运行结果图,且对每个实例注有“深入学习”指导,有助于读者分析实例、理解实例。每章均给出主要知识点和小结,帮助读者在学习时分清主次。 《从零开始学C#》适合想学习使用C#语言编写程序的读者作为参考书使用,也适合于已了解C#语言,又想学习VisualStudio2008最新功能的读者使用。
2023-07-03 15:31:31 77.65MB 从零开始学C# VisualC# 软件开发 编程技术
1